NCAA Football 11 News Post


Just received a patch for NCAA Football 11.

Will update this post when an official fix list has been revealed, but until then, here are a few things that were possibly fixed, based on the NCAA Football 11 blog, a while back.

What are you seeing?

UPDATE: Based off feedback. Patch for NCAA Football 11, seems to have an issue with player attributes not updating, after training. (This could be a 360 only issue, still testing)

UPDATE #2: New tuner update fixes the progression issue on 360.

UPDATE #3: Post your impressions here.

Quote:
"-- RANDOM PLAY ACTION CRAZINESS - Sure it looks funny, but annoying as heck when it costs you a drive or a game. We're sorry we missed this one as well and apologize for the issue.

-- SEASON SHOWDOWN STATS REPORTING - The season showdown warning is harmless right now and this issue and related lobby problems ultimately get fixed with the update.

-- UNIFORMS THAT NEVER NEED WASHING - This is one of the more painful ones for us given all the work on visuals this year. The game actually does degrade uniforms; unfortunately we broke something in a final build that made the impact way too subtle. Consider this one solved with the update. And we want you to know that we've really been enjoying the great "Art of NCAA Football" threads. It's clear we have some incredible photographic talent in our community! So I expect things will go next-level when the update rolls out."
